Villains 2026 Summer League 

10 v 10 Summer League

We provide coaches to run the bench and teach concepts during the game. 

Villains is the old school summer league. It is meant to teach creativity and allow players to enjoy the game of lacrosse. 

2 Certified Officials

Games will be Thursday Nights 7PM to 10PM at a Field in the Tysons Corner region. Meridian HS, Madison HS, Oakton HS or similar geographic location

Beltway Lacrosse will provide custom sublimated reversible as team uniform for all participants
All players must have an active US Lacrosse Membership to participate. NO EXCEPTIONS!

Cost: $195.00

All players will register as free agents before being assigned to a team by Villains Staff & Active HS Coach

Teams will play one (1) game a week total of 6 regular season games plus a playoff for the top 4 teams in the division

Villains staff will work with Northern Virginia High School coaches to determine team placement. We expect 6-8 complete teams. Goal for players is balanced and fun play. These are competive fun reps with friends. This is not a travel team, no practices and set up to be stress free. 

Thursday Schedule:
Scrimmage / Eval: June 4th, 2026
June: 11, 18 & 25
July: 9, 16, 23 
Championship July 30th

Weather: Villains will play in rain but not lightening. If games are cancelled we will not make up.
